Tui Na and Acupuncture are two forms of natural healing that are popularly known as TCM. Acupuncture is the process of inserting needles into specific areas of the skin to alleviate pain or to promote healing. TCM, on the other hand, is a type of therapy that believes Click That Link any disease is simply a blockage of the energy flow called “ki” (or chi). This life energy is considered by traditional Chinese medicine practitioners to be responsible for all illness and ailments experienced in our bodies. Because this energy is thought to be responsible for all diseases and ailments, TCM believes that it can be eliminated or treated through the use of acupuncture, herbs and other treatment methods.
